ALEXANDRIA, Va., Dec. 2 -- United States Patent no. 12,490,030, issued on Dec. 2, was assigned to Oticon A/S (Smorum, Denmark).

"Hearing aid comprising an activation element" was invented by Anders Erik Petersen (Smorum, Denmark), Thorbjorn Pasgaard (Smorum, Denmark), Kim Molholm Hejlesen (Smorum, Denmark) and Jesper B. Johansen (Smorum, Denmark).
